31 #ifndef DetectorConstruction_h
32 #define DetectorConstruction_h 1
48 const G4String& boxMaterialName =
"G4_AIR",
52 const G4String& worldMaterialName =
"G4_AIR",
G4LogicalVolume * fWorldVolume
This class is generic messenger.
void SetBoxDimensions(G4ThreeVector dimensions)
G4VPhysicalVolume * Construct()
void SetBoxMaterial(const G4String &materialName)
G4LogicalVolume * fBoxVolume
G4String fWorldMaterialName
void SetWorldMaterial(const G4String &materialName)
static constexpr double cm
G4String fBoxMaterialName
void SetWorldSizeFactor(G4double factor)
G4GenericMessenger * fMessenger
G4double fWorldSizeFactor
Simple detector construction with a box volume placed in a world.
G4ThreeVector fBoxDimensions